Towards role-based filtering of disease outbreak reports
Son Doan1, Ai Kawazoe, Mike Conway
1National Institute of Informatics, 2-1-2 Hitotsubashi, Chiyoda-ku, Tokyo, Japan. doan@nii.ac.jp
Named entities (NEs) and their roles significantly enhance disease outbreak report classification. Combining NE roles with semantic categories further improves text classifier performance, outperforming baseline methods.

Background:
- Disease outbreak reports contain crucial information for public health protection.
- Effective text mining systems are essential for analyzing these reports.
- Named entities (NEs) represent key concepts within these reports.
Purpose of the Study:
- To explore the role of NEs in classifying disease outbreak reports.
- To investigate the impact of NE roles and semantic categories on text classification performance.
- To enhance the accuracy of text mining systems for public health.
Main Methods:
- Formal ontological methodology for conceptual analysis and classification of NEs.
- Extraction, combination, and feature engineering of NE roles.
- Integration of NE roles with semantic categories of disease-related nouns and verbs.
- Implementation of naïve Bayes and Support Vector Machine (SVM) algorithms for text classification.
Main Results:
- NE roles, when combined with NEs, significantly improve text classification performance.
- The combination of NE roles with semantic categories of noun and verb features substantially boosts classification accuracy.
- Both improvements were statistically significant compared to a baseline 'raw text' representation.
Conclusions:
- NE roles are valuable features for enhancing disease outbreak report classification.
- Integrating NE roles with semantic features offers a powerful approach for improving text mining in public health.
- The findings provide a foundation for developing more sophisticated and accurate public health surveillance systems.
